Accounts receivable are amounts owed to your business by customers for goods or services provided on credit. Our team helps you recover that money using compliant procedures and constructive negotiation.
Core elements include documenting the debt, sending formal reminders, negotiating settlements, managing payment plans, and pursuing court actions when appropriate under California law.
